Power Flushing is a process by which heating systems are forcibly cleansed using water at high velocity but low pressure, so that no physical damage is caused to the system. The process can be made even more effective with the addition of powerful cleaning agents (CHEMICALS).

The symptoms of sludge build up include cold spots on radiators after … WebMost good chemical cleaning and flushing programmes will include several of the following processes: Flushing – static and dynamic. Clean and degrease the system. Biocide treatments. Removal of any oxides on pipework/system surfaces. Final flush and disposal of effluent to drain. Dose chemical inhibitors.
